For residents of Santa Ysabel, recovery resources often involve looking toward nearby communities. The city of Escondido, for example, is within a reasonable driving distance and hosts several reputable outpatient treatment centers, counseling services, and support group meetings. These facilities can provide structured programs while allowing you to maintain connections to your home and community in Santa Ysabel. This balance can be crucial for early recovery, offering stability and a familiar environment. Additionally, telemedicine has revolutionized access to care, especially in rural areas. Many therapists and addiction specialists now offer virtual sessions, meaning you can receive consistent, professional support from the comfort and privacy of your home. This can be a vital resource for those in Santa Ysabel where in-person specialty services may be limited. It's important to explore all modalities, from traditional one-on-one counseling to group therapy, to find what resonates with you. A cornerstone of sustainable recovery is ongoing support. Beyond formal treatment, connecting with local or regional peer support groups can provide immense strength. Organizations like Alcoholics Anonymous (AA) and Narcotics Anonymous (NA) have meetings throughout San Diego County. Attending these meetings can help you build a sober network, share experiences, and find accountability. The sense of community found in these groups reminds you that your struggles are understood and that hope is a shared commodity.
